Abstract

Salicylaldehyde picolinoylhydrazone (SAPH) form a fluorescent complex with aluminium (λ ex = 384 nm, λ em = 468 nm) in acidic medium (stoichiometry 1:3, Al:SAPH). Two procedures based on the direct or standard additions methods has been proposed for the determination of concentrations down to 1–2 μg/dm 3 of Al(III). The effects of 72 ions in the method has been evaluated and different masking agent reactions have been tested. The method has been used satisfactorily for the determination of aluminium at a level of μg/dm 3 in acetate extracts of several agricultural soils. The method has been compared favourably with ICP spectroscopy emission.
